Membrane Polymer Synthesis

Goal of the research group is to develop chemically stable and highly cation- and anion-conductive polymers (ionomers) and membranes for the application in electrochemical energy conversion processes such as:

  • Low-Temperature fuel cells (H2-PEMFC, direct alcohol fuel cells such as direct-methanol-fuel cells DMFC or isopropanol/ acetone fuel cells DIFC)
  • High-Temperature fuel cells (HT-H2-PEMFC and HT-direct fuel-PEMFC)
  • Electrolysers such as LT-PEMWE and HT-PEMWE, Redox-flow batteries (RFB)  such as Vanadium-RFB and iron-chrome RFB
  • Alkaline fuel cells and alkaline electrolysis
